Beyond the 10-15 Year Myth
For years, the 10-15 year benchmark dominated breed guides—a figure derived from older population studies and early veterinary records.

But recent longitudinal data from veterinary clinics and breed registries reveal a sharper reality: the average Siberian Husky’s lifespan now clusters closer to 12 to 14 years, with significant variation tied to lifestyle and care. This isn’t a regression—it’s a recalibration.

Age Expectancy by Stages: Decoding the Lifespan
Veterinarians now break the Husky lifecycle into distinct phases, each with measurable benchmarks:
- Pupphood (0–1 year): Rapid development, but vulnerability to developmental orthopedic disease—critical window for nutritional and orthopedic screening.
- Adulthood (2–7 years): Peak physical performance. This phase demands consistent joint support and cardiovascular screening—early detection here extends decades.
- Maturity (8–12 years): Onset of age-related shifts: reduced metabolic rate, early signs of cognitive decline, and increased risk of dental or renal issues.
- Senior years (13+ years): Management focus shifts to quality of life—chronic pain control, vision/hearing support, and tailored diets rich in omega-3s and antioxidants.
Data from the American Veterinary Medical Association (AVMA) shows that Huskies receiving annual geriatric check-ups live 18% longer than those seen only during routine visits.

The Hidden Costs of Longevity
Extending a Husky’s life isn’t without trade-offs. Chronic conditions like arthritis, degenerative myelopathy, and age-related vision loss affect up to 40% of senior Huskies, straining both pets and owners emotionally and financially. Veterinarians warn against romanticizing extended life without acknowledging these realities. A dog’s final years must balance vitality with comfort—prioritizing palliative care over aggressive treatment when appropriate.
Consider the case of Max, a 14-year-old with early-stage arthritis. His owner, a retired vet, chose conservative management: hydrotherapy, joint supplements, and adjusted walks. The result?
A dignified, active life for an extra two years—proof that quality often trumps quantity.
